Report: Interactive Content May Boost Content Marketing Strategies

KoMarketing Associates

Content marketing can be challenging for some marketers, but new research suggests that interactive content may be the key to overcoming common obstacles. Demand Metric recently partnered with Ion Interactive to conduct the “Content Experience Impact and the Buyer’s Journey” report. Research showed that interactive content vs. passive content is more likely to be effective at educating buyers and differentiating companies from their competitors.

Survey: Improving Email Engagement Is Top Marketing Priority

KoMarketing Associates

Marketers are still invested in utilizing email to reach out to their target audience, but new research suggests that they are struggling to engage their prospects. Ascend2 recently published results from their “Email Marketing Engagement” survey, which explored how marketers are using email to achieve key objectives. The research found that the top priority for marketers is currently to improve email engagement (55 percent).

In 1962, at the Seattle World’s Fair, IBM demoed the ‘Shoebox’—a machine that could understand 16 spoken words in English (10 of them were actually just digits, from ‘0’ through to ‘9’, but at the time, this was genuinely groundbreaking stuff). Four years later, an early episode of Star Trek aired, featuring a conman trafficking mail-order brides. But the episode was notable for another reason—this was the first time viewers would have seen the crew of the Enterprise talking to its computer.
